Concrete Performance Award 2008, from The Concrete Society

The Concrete Society Awards have been run by The Society since 1968 and around 500 awards have been given over that time. The Awards initiative recognises excellence in the use of concrete in New Structures, both in Civil Engineering and Building capacity. Entries have historically ranged from private houses, bridges, acoustic sound barring walls, waste water treatment works, theatre, museums, art centres, underground stations and innovative sculptures.

From 2008 a new category of award was introduced, under the new structures banner and one which complements the above Civil Engineering and Building categories. The society has developed a Concrete Performance Award, which was won by the Renault F1 Computational Aerodynamics Research Centre, Oxfordshire.
